About The Creative

My work is concerned with my persistent search for an answer to the complexities of life. l use a scribbling technique to successfully articulate the social, political and cultural issues that have shaped my lived experience, while also exploring how these issues have impacted society on a broader scale. 

As an artist, I have previously struggled to “speak” with my art. Through later working with themes of identity, feeling and emotion, art has come to me as a darker form of expression and exploration. The use of burnt amber and black dominates my creative process, and I create contrast through warm undertones.
